Theoretically yes. It is entirely possible to poison the training data for a supply chain attack against vibe coders. The trick would be to make it extremely specific for a high value target so it is not picked up by a wide range of people. You could also target a specific open source project that is used by another widely used product. However there is so many factors involved beyond your control that it would not be a viable option compared to other possible security attacks. |
